The inspector’s account

On 7/8/2026, Licensing Program Analyst (LPA) Bernadette Allen conducted an unannounced annual inspection visit. Upon arrival LPA met with Ceceni Walker Administrator. LPA explained the purpose of today’s visit.

The facility is licensed to serve (6) elderly adults ages 60 and above of which (6) can be non-ambulatory and 1 bedridden. Facility has an approved hospice waiver for (6).

The facility is a single-story structure located in a residential neighborhood. It consists of (5) bedrooms, (3) full bathrooms, living room, dining room, kitchen, shaded back yard, front yard, laundry room and attached 2 car garage.

LPA Allen toured the physical plant with Administrator. There were no bodies of water or obstructions on the premises. A total of (5) bedrooms were inspected. Beds and bedding supplies appeared to be in good condition, adequate lighting was provided, and storage for the residents’ personal belongings was observed.

At 10:15 AM, PM, LPA reviewed four (4) staff files for First Aid/CPR certification, criminal record clearance, training, and health screenings which all appeared to be current.

At 10:45 AM, LPA reviewed five (5) residents files for admission agreements, updated physician reports, and needs and services plans which all appeared to be current.

At 11:15, LPA also conducted an audit of three (3) residents’ medications, and it appears that residents are given their medications as prescribed by their physicians.
